Permanent Lighting Installation in Lehigh Valley, PA
The Lehigh Valley's climate makes permanent outdoor lighting systems a practical long-term investment. Temperatures swing from humid mid-90s in July to single digits in January, and freeze-thaw cycles hit rooflines repeatedly from November through March. Permanent LED systems designed for this range use aluminum channel track that expands and contracts without cracking, weatherproof driver boxes rated for extended cold exposure, and polycarbonate LED housings that handle UV degradation far better than older fixture materials. Installers certified on major permanent lighting brands test every connection for water ingress before signing off on a job — because a failed connection at 10 degrees in February is a much harder service call than one caught during commissioning in October.
Many Lehigh Valley homeowners switch to permanent outdoor lighting after several seasons of annual holiday lighting installation. The per-season cost of renting professional-grade strings, scheduling install and removal, and storing equipment adds up over three to five years — and permanent systems eliminate all of it after the initial installation. Cost depends on your home's linear roofline footage, the brand and fixture type, the complexity of the roofline, and any additional zones for trees, columns, or garage accents. The real appeal of permanent outdoor lighting in the Lehigh Valley is the year-round flexibility. A single app-controlled system lets you run warm white for everyday curb appeal, orange and black for Halloween, green and white for Eagles games at Lincoln Financial Field, red and white for Valentine's Day, and full Christmas programming in December — all without hiring anyone or touching a ladder. The system runs on a schedule you set, dims automatically at a designated time, and can be adjusted from your phone in under a minute. Families who previously managed temporary seasonal decorating typically find the permanent system less work overall, not more.
Installation usually runs one day for a standard single-family home in the Lehigh Valley. The crew attaches aluminum track along roofline edges, runs low-voltage wire through or along fascia boards, installs the transformer and control hub in a weatherproof location, and connects the system to your app before leaving. Installers in the area work with Victorian, colonial, ranch, and split-level homes regularly — each roofline type has a different approach to track attachment and wire routing, and experienced crews bring the right hardware for each. The finished installation has no exposed wiring and sits flush with the roofline so the track is nearly invisible during daylight hours.
Local installers are certified for the major permanent outdoor lighting brands available in the Lehigh Valley market, including Jellyfish Lighting, Trimlight, EverLights, Gemstone Lights, and Oelo. Certification matters because these systems require specific installation procedures, and warranty claims typically require the original certified installer to service the system. Commercial properties throughout the Lehigh Valley are increasingly using permanent architectural lighting as a year-round marketing tool. The Steel Stacks entertainment campus, hospitality venues in downtown Bethlehem and Easton, and retail anchors along Route 22 all benefit from the ability to change their exterior color scheme for promotions, seasons, and events without scheduling a new installation each time. Restaurant and hospitality owners in particular have found that programmable exterior lighting drives social media visibility during peak holiday and event weekends. Commercial installers in the Lehigh Valley handle larger-scale jobs with multiple control zones and higher-amperage drivers than residential installs.
